Project44 Acquires ClearMetal to Enhance Predictive Supply Chain Tools

Project44, a leading visibility platform for the freight industry, has acquired ClearMetal, a company specializing in predictive shipment analytics. The acquisition aims to bolster Project44’s predictive capabilities, providing truck drivers and carriers with more accurate tools for managing shipments.

ClearMetal’s technology focuses on using data science, machine learning, and computer science to deliver precise predictions for shipment delivery times. This complements Project44’s existing real-time visibility network, which tracks millions of shipments across road, rail, ocean, and air modes.

A key factor in the acquisition is ClearMetal’s team expertise. As noted by industry observers, “Their team construct is fundamentally different. When you look at their data science, machine learning and computer science background, they are best in class.” This specialized talent is expected to integrate seamlessly into Project44’s operations, enhancing the platform’s analytical depth.

Project44’s platform already connects over 1,000 shippers and logistics providers with more than 45,000 carriers. Adding ClearMetal’s predictive engine expands this ecosystem, allowing for proactive decision-making based on shipment data patterns.

ClearMetal, founded to address inefficiencies in global supply chains, has built its reputation on advanced algorithms that analyze historical and real-time data. Its integration into Project44 will likely refine how carriers receive updates on potential disruptions, such as port congestion or weather impacts on road transport.
